Abstract

A memory device includes a semiconductor substrate, a first continuous floating gate structure, a dielectric layer, and a control gate electrode. The semiconductor substrate has a first active region. The first continuous floating gate structure is over the first active region of the semiconductor substrate, wherein the first continuous floating gate structure has first and second inner sidewalls facing each other. The dielectric layer has a first portion extending along the first inner sidewall of the first continuous floating gate structure and a second portion extending along the second inner sidewall of the first continuous floating gate structure. The control gate electrode is over the dielectric layer. The control gate electrode is in contact with the first and second portions of the dielectric layer.
